Just thinking as I saw Scunner's post about the worst sandwich.  I had the worst sandwich (for breakfast) in Calis a few weeks ago.
We had been to the Sunday Market (it was 9.30am)  and I wanted to go into Cafe Pazzar to see the D.V.D guy who sells in there.  (Hassan from the prom, still had not come back from Izmir)   We had not been in to this restaurant before.   We decided to have something to eat there instead of going further up the road.
We sat and waited a long time, even though there was only one other table outside that was occupied.
Eventually a waiter appeared and we called him over.  We asked did they have fresh fruit juice, "No" We asked did they have latte coffee etc. "No, just NescafĂ©".   We ordered two coffees and a hot cheese roll and a bacon butty.   After another wait the coffees arrived.  Have to say it was the worst coffee we had ever tasted, it was like mud.  Again we waited.  We sat for 20 minute and one other couple arrived  to sit outside the waiter made a big fuss of them.  Then there was a fight between the Cafe's dogs and a puppy that walked in.  The fight was spilt up by the waiter, 
We eventually got our breakfast.  Phil's was a hot roll cheese and did not look too bad.  Mine was a huge white cold crusty roll, very dry and when I opened it, inside was the smallest piece of bacon I have ever seen.
 I took away about 3/4 of the roll to make a small sandwich.    Phil said I should have ordered the cheese roll.   After that I got up and went inside to see the DVD's. There was no one at the tables inside, but a whole pile of men sitting around the bar drinking.  Then I knew why the service outside was so slow. After my return, we again waited to pay the bill.  Phil had to get up and go inside to ask.
This was the worst meal/breakfast I ever had in Cails and would not repeat the experience.
